The housing market in Eagle, AK is relatively expensive compared to the US median value of $338,100. The median house value in Eagle is $307,400. While the US House appreciation rate of 8.27% has outpaced Eagle's 1.58%, property values continue to remain high in the area. This could signal a great opportunity for those looking to invest in a thriving community with increasing values and potential for future growth.

The median home cost in Eagle is $307,400. Home appreciation the last 10 years has been 43.5%. Home Appreciation in Eagle is up 8.2%.

The Rental Market in Eagle
- Renters make up 7.4% of the Eagle population
- 1.4% of houses and apartments in Eagle, are available to rent
